Working Principle of Tractor PTO Potato Harvester Gearbox:
The working principle of a tractor PTO driven potato harvester gearbox involves several stages, from receiving power from the tractor to operating the various mechanisms involved in harvesting potatoes. Here's a detailed explanation of how it works:
- Connection to Tractor PTO: The process begins with the gearbox connecting to the tractor's PTO shaft, providing a direct line of power from the engine.
- Gearbox Activation: The rotating PTO shaft powers the gearbox, adjusting torque and speed according to harvesting needs.
- Adjusting Speed and Torque: Gears within the gearbox modify power output for different stages of harvesting, such as digging and conveying.
- Driving the Harvesting Mechanisms: The gearbox distributes power to various parts of the harvester, including the digging and conveying mechanisms.
- Digging Mechanism: The gearbox drives blades or digging forks to loosen the soil and lift potatoes with minimal damage.
- Separation and Conveyance: Mechanisms powered by the gearbox separate potatoes from debris and convey them to storage areas.
Common Troubleshooting of Tractor PTO Potato Harvester Gearbox:
- Gear Slippage or Failure: Worn gears or insufficient lubrication can cause gear slippage or failure, requiring regular inspection and maintenance.
- Gearbox Overheating: Overheating can be prevented by managing load, temperature, lubrication, and maintenance practices.
- Gearbox Oil Leakage: Address oil leaks by replacing faulty seals and gaskets, and ensuring proper maintenance practices.
- Bearing Wear or Noise: Timely replacement of worn bearings and proper lubrication can prevent bearing failure and noise issues.
- Clutch Problems: Adjusting clutch linkage and replacing worn components can resolve clutch engagement issues.
- Contamination of Lubricant: Regular oil changes and maintenance practices prevent gearbox contamination and extend operational life.
